Sapphire windows are crafted from aluminum oxide, a durable and scratch-resistant material. What sets them apart is their impressive hardness, rated 9 on the Mohs scale, second only to diamond. This unique characteristic ensures that sapphire windows can withstand harsh conditions, whether exposed to sand, dust, or extreme temperatures. Another crucial aspect to consider is the thermal stability of sapphire windows. They can resist extreme temperatures, which is particularly beneficial in high-performance applications. For instance, in defense technologies, where equipment can be subjected to intense heat and cold, the reliability of a sapphire window can make a critical difference.
